What Is Cannacoffee?
In simple terms, Cannacoffee is coffee infused with cannabinoids—usually CBD (Cannabidiol), sometimes THC (Tetrahydrocannabinol), depending on the product and region.
It can come in various forms:
- Ready-to-drink cans
- Pre-ground infused beans
- DIY versions using CBD oils
The idea is to blend the energy-boosting effects of caffeine with the calming, anti-inflammatory properties of cannabis, creating a balanced beverage that wakes you up without making you anxious.
How Cannacoffee Works
To understand how Cannacoffee works, it’s helpful to know a bit about cannabinoids.
- CBD (Cannabidiol): Non-psychoactive, promotes calm and focus.
- THC (Tetrahydrocannabinol): Psychoactive, used in small doses for relaxation or mild euphoria (only legal in some regions).
When combined with caffeine, CBD helps smooth out the spike of energy and anxiety that coffee can sometimes bring. It promotes a state of “relaxed alertness”, which many people find ideal for work or creative projects.

Is Cannacoffee Safe and Legal?
Generally, yes—but with some important details:
- CBD Cannacoffee is legal in most parts of the US, UK, and EU as long as it contains less than 0.3% THC (or 0.2% in the UK).
- THC-infused coffee is only legal in states or countries where recreational cannabis is permitted.
Always check the label. Reputable brands will clearly state THC content, dosage per serving, and lab testing information.

DIY Cannacoffee: Make It at Home
Want to give it a try without buying a pre-made drink?
Here’s a quick recipe:
- Brew a cup of your favorite coffee (hot or iced)
- Add 5–10 mg of CBD oil or tincture
- Stir well and enjoy!
You can add a splash of oat milk, cinnamon, or MCT oil for extra creaminess and health benefits.
